Your Role

The Individual & Family Plan (IFP) line of business serves Californians who purchase health insurance directly from Blue Shield of California, or through Covered California, brokers and evolving online channels and partnerships. Serving this market is critical to California’s embrace of the Affordable Care Act and Blue Shield's own mission, as we balance a competitive landscape, regulatory complexity, evolving technologies and distribution partners, and a consumer-first experience in a highly dynamic market. 

The Senior Director, Sales Executive - IFP will report to the Individual Plans Growth & State Policy Strategy Leader. In this role you will be responsible for playing a pivotal role in accelerating membership growth in the market, management and end-to-end leadership of the IFP direct and channel sales teams and related strategies and processes. You will lead a direct team of sales professionals focusing on broker / channel sales and inside sales, as well as seasonal/contracted support during open enrollment timeframes. This role can be based at any of our Blue Shield offices, with the current team footprint primarily based in Sacramento and Woodland Hills.

As of January 2025, Blue Shield of California became a subsidiary of Ascendiun. Ascendiun is a nonprofit corporate entity that is the parent to a family of organizations including Blue Shield of California and its subsidiary, Blue Shield of California Promise Health Plan; Altais, a clinical services company; and Stellarus, a company designed to scale healthcare solutions. Together, these organizations are referred to as the Ascendiun Family of Companies.

    What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

    San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

    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

    •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
    •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
    •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
    •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
    •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
    •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
